Astral Waves

DJ Zen was born in France but is established in Quebec, Canada, since 1996. At an early age and thanks to his family, he was exposed to all kinds of music. His father brought him into contact with electronic music from Jean-Michel Jarre and Vangelis when he was 10 years old. From the ages of 15 to 25, he listened to hard rock and death metal and was part of a band, playing bass and electric guitar. DJ Zen is mostly self-taught, taking private music lessons, learning through books and watching music engineering DVD tutorials to constantly improve himself.

Youth

1) Youth is the Brisbane based DJ, formerly known as DYCE, or DYC. 2) Martin "Youth" Glover (born December 27, 1960) is an influential record producer and a founding member and bassist of the UK band Killing Joke. Glover was born in Africa. (More Info Below)
Youth's most recent work is his collaboration with Paul McCartney on The Fireman's Electric Arguments. The album is avalible in digital, cd, vinyl, and deluxe editions at their website www.thefiremanmusic.com.

Brujo's Bowl

The project, 'Brujo's Bowl'. Is the alias of Saxon Higgs. A young talented musician and producer from mid Wales (UK). Saxon started out by playing about with various instruments when he was a teenager, playing in bands and organising jam sessions in the depths of the wild welsh countryside.
On the verge of leaving secondary school, Saxon and a few of his friends became heavily interested in electronic music. This was when dubstep had just hit the dancefloors, and still had it's unique non-commercial sound. Producers such as 2562 had a large impact on Saxon's ears.

Dubsahara

Dubsahara is the forthcoming album by British composer Greg Hunter. Acoustic musicians from around the globe join forces with electronic producers to produce a widescreen soundscape of lush Persian ambience. Combining ultra-modern digital sound techniques with ancient esoteric acoustica in a seamless blend of eclectadelic sound, your journey through the Gardens of Babylon will be serene and blissful.

Orchid Star

Orchid-Star was put together by Pete Ardron at the start of 2005, initially as a vehicle to perform music he had written for DJ sets, mostly for chill-out rooms. The sound is lush and colourful with a strong world music influence – Indian, Arabic, Celtic, African and more fused with everything from psychedelic chill and dub to drum & bass and funk. Part electronic, part live – vocalists – Myo and Samanta Ray, guitar & bass – Pierre Luigi, electric fiddle – Kait Farbon...

Sun in Aquarius

Sun in Aquarius is a solo project of Jake Rose, 22 years old, origionally From Eastern Victoria,Australia.He is currently living and studying sound engineering in Byron bay. This is purely a experimental project with no rules and genre restrictions, Jake gets a real kick out of collaborating with musicians collaborations are always cooking. His songs are constantly pushing further towards original sampling rather than the use of loops..

Master Margherita

Master Margherita is a musician based in Switzerland. Since 1988, he has been very active in the european music scene where his first steps were as a bass player in various Rock'n'Roll bands. But in 1994 he started composing tracks which mixed and matched live instruments with all sorts of electronic " devices ". This experimentation saw a change of musical direction for him into the world of " ambient " soundscapes. Since then his talent has been appreciated in many styles, from french text songs, to experimental techno, via ethnic grooves and reggae.

Yucatan

Yucatan was formed in 2006 by Dilwyn Llwyd, with a view of creating abstract, epic music. In 2007, Yucatan released its self-titled debut album, recorded at Sigur Ros’ studio to considerable praise from critics. The album has been described as “stunning music from a special place” by Radio One's Huw Stephens. Yucatan has performed in a variety of festivals and gigs. Their highlight was playing three stages in the National Eisteddfod of Wales 2007-one of Europe's largest and oldest cultural festivals.
